Md. Code Regs. 10.07.14.45 - Assist Rails
A. An assisted
living program shall provide assist rails in stairways used by residents and
for all toilets, showers, and bathtubs used by residents unless, through a
waiver request, the Department determines that the physical abilities of the
residents make these devices unnecessary for resident safety.
B. An assisted living program with a licensed
capacity of 17 or more beds shall also provide assist rails on both sides of
corridors used by residents.
